+/*
+ * Code for the vsyscall page.  This version uses the syscall instruction.
+ */
+
+#include <asm/asm-offsets.h>
+#include <asm/segment.h>
+
+       .text
+       .globl __kernel_vsyscall
+       .type __kernel_vsyscall,@function
+__kernel_vsyscall:
+.LSTART_vsyscall:
+       push    %ebp
+.Lpush_ebp:
+       movl    %ecx, %ebp
+       syscall
+       movl    $__USER32_DS, %ecx
+       movl    %ecx, %ss
+       movl    %ebp, %ecx
+       popl    %ebp
+.Lpop_ebp:
+       ret
+.LEND_vsyscall:
+       .size __kernel_vsyscall,.-.LSTART_vsyscall
+
+       .section .eh_frame,"a",@progbits
+.LSTARTFRAME:
+       .long .LENDCIE-.LSTARTCIE
+.LSTARTCIE:
+       .long 0                 /* CIE ID */
+       .byte 1                 /* Version number */
+       .string "zR"            /* NUL-terminated augmentation string */
+       .uleb128 1              /* Code alignment factor */
+       .sleb128 -4             /* Data alignment factor */
+       .byte 8                 /* Return address register column */
+       .uleb128 1              /* Augmentation value length */
+       .byte 0x1b              /* DW_EH_PE_pcrel|DW_EH_PE_sdata4. */
+       .byte 0x0c              /* DW_CFA_def_cfa */
+       .uleb128 4
+       .uleb128 4
+       .byte 0x88              /* DW_CFA_offset, column 0x8 */
+       .uleb128 1
+       .align 4
+.LENDCIE:
+
+       .long .LENDFDE1-.LSTARTFDE1     /* Length FDE */
+.LSTARTFDE1:
+       .long .LSTARTFDE1-.LSTARTFRAME  /* CIE pointer */
+       .long .LSTART_vsyscall-.        /* PC-relative start address */
+       .long .LEND_vsyscall-.LSTART_vsyscall
+       .uleb128 0                      /* Augmentation length */
+       /* What follows are the instructions for the table generation.
+          We have to record all changes of the stack pointer.  */
+       .byte 0x40 + .Lpush_ebp-.LSTART_vsyscall /* DW_CFA_advance_loc */
+       .byte 0x0e              /* DW_CFA_def_cfa_offset */
+       .uleb128 8
+       .byte 0x85, 0x02        /* DW_CFA_offset %ebp -8 */
+       .byte 0x40 + .Lpop_ebp-.Lpush_ebp /* DW_CFA_advance_loc */
+       .byte 0xc5              /* DW_CFA_restore %ebp */
+       .byte 0x0e              /* DW_CFA_def_cfa_offset */
+       .uleb128 4
+       .align 4
+.LENDFDE1:
+
+/*
+ * Get the common code for the sigreturn entry points.
+ */
+#define SYSCALL_ENTER_KERNEL   syscall
+#include "sigreturn.S"
